But why conncect it to the Marshall Islands? Well...if you're not familiar with the TV show, Bikini Bottom is located in the Pacific Ocean. Stephen Hillenburg, the show's creator who passed away in late 2018, has conformed in an interview where Bikini Bottom would be on planet earth. According to him, the little island visible in the show's intro is actually existing in reality and is also located in the Pacific. It is part of the so called "Bikini Atoll" which is part of the Marshall Island's area and is located above Bikini Bottom. However the reasoning behind the city name "Bikini Bottom" is quite dark. Because the Bikini Atoll was commonly used by the US army to test nuclear bombs (in some Spongebob scenes you can actually see legit footage of the nuclear test whenever their is some sort of explosion happening in-story, e.g. Spongebob accidentally throwing the bomb-filled pie in Squidward's face in the episode "Dying For Pie"). Stephen Hillenburg came up with the name when he read about a recent test and was confronted with the sentence "We tested the weapon in the Bikini Atoll at the bottom of the ocean." - and the name "Bikini Bottom" was born.
